I'm pretty sure it still works that way...and gives him a slightly longer sight radius.


Exactly (I'm used to to very long sight radius rifles used in ISSF rifle competitions, so I almost feel every quater of inch of sight radius for ironsights). Plus adds some space for thumb for 12o'clock grip. Mounting front sight backwards is decribed and allowed by MBUS user manual. It's only rear sight that should not be mounted backwards
